HILLCREST POST ACUTE
Certified for Medicare and Medicaid since 1980-06-27, HILLCREST POST ACUTE is a 59-bed nursing home in PETALUMA, California, averaging 54.1 residents a day.
Has HILLCREST POST ACUTE been cited for violations?
CMS lists 30 health-inspection deficiencies for HILLCREST POST ACUTE since 2022-03-04, 17 of them in the three years to 2026-08-01: the highest scope-and-severity letter on record is F; the most recent health inspection was 2025-09-11.

How is HILLCREST POST ACUTE staffed relative to the CA average?
| Measure | This facility | CA average |
|---|---|---|
| Total nurse staffing hours per resident per day | 4.37817 | 4.51570 |
| Total nursing staff turnover (%) | 25.9 | 36.7 |
| Average number of residents per day | 54.1 | 87.9 |
Who owns HILLCREST POST ACUTE, and what chain is it in?
HILLCREST POST ACUTE is registered with CMS as For profit - Limited Liability company, operates under the legal business name TRESTLES HOLDINGS LLC and belongs to the WEST HARBOR HEALTHCARE chain.
